Freelance Visa Basics

Before diving into the nitty-gritty, it’s crucial to understand what the Freelance Visa Dubai is all about. Essentially, it’s a type of visa designed for freelancers who wish to work independently in Dubai. It offers flexibility and allows individuals to engage in various freelance activities. But who can apply for this visa, and what are the key criteria you need to meet?

Key Eligibility Criteria

  1. Age and Nationality Requirements: To be eligible for the Dubai Freelance Visa, you should be of a certain age and typically non-UAE nationals can apply for this visa.
  2. Educational Qualifications and Experience: Depending on your profession, you may need specific educational qualifications or a minimum number of years of experience to qualify.
  3. Occupation and Profession Restrictions: Some professions may have specific requirements or restrictions, so it’s essential to check if your field is eligible.

Financial Requirements

Financial stability is a critical factor when applying for the Dubai Freelance Visa. Here’s what you need to consider:

  1. Minimum Income or Financial Guarantee: You’ll need to demonstrate a minimum level of income or provide a financial guarantee, which can vary based on your profession.
  2. Bank Statements and Financial Stability: Proving your financial stability through bank statements is a vital part of the application.
  3. Proof of Adequate Health Insurance: Having comprehensive health insurance is mandatory for visa applicants.
